Output 8bd89e54f764974f594d8eabd98d51bbe3e0ad2c805e9123d500fb674e10506d:39

value
46354171
script pubkey
OP_0 OP_PUSHBYTES_32 29f3bd011c81487a77b4f58c726d7c3eaae9d0e6f06ebe82a8a9fa18f39d53a9
address
bc1q98em6qgus9y85aa57kx8ymtu864wn58x7phtaq4g48ap3uua2w5sc4y24m
transaction
8bd89e54f764974f594d8eabd98d51bbe3e0ad2c805e9123d500fb674e10506d
spent
true